Whether you\u2019ve gone through your savings already or you\u2019re worried about what is yet to come, it\u2019s important to know where you can cut your expenses to save money right now.<br><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>While each family has different expenses and areas they can cut, we share some of our top tips to cut your expenses below.<br><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Trim the Entertainment<\/strong><br><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Yes, we are all bored sitting at home, but there\u2019s no reason to go overboard right now. Entertainment is probably one of the easiest areas to cut in your life. Consider cutting:<br><\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ul><li>Subscriptions \u2013 How many subscriptions do you have? Do you use them, especially right now? Cutting your monthly subscriptions could save you significant money right now.<\/li><\/ul>\n\n\n\n<ul><li>Movie streaming services \u2013 How many streaming services do you need? Can you cut it down to one main service that has most of what you need?&nbsp;<\/li><\/ul>\n\n\n\n<ul><li>Shopping \u2013 While we can\u2019t go to many of our favorite stores, online shopping can be just as dangerous, if not worse. Shopping when you\u2019re bored can lead to excessive and needless spending.<\/li><\/ul>\n\n\n<p><!--more--><\/p>\n\n\n<p><strong>Cutting Food Expenses<\/strong><br><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>You have to eat, but that doesn\u2019t mean you have to overspend on it. Here are a few areas you can trim the fat:<br><\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ul><li>Eating out \u2013 Use this time to hone your cooking skills at home and stop eating out.<\/li><\/ul>\n\n\n\n<ul><li>Make lists \u2013 Plan your meals so that you don\u2019t overspend. Once you plan your meals, make a list of all of the ingredients you need and stick to your list.<\/li><\/ul>\n\n\n\n<ul><li>Make foods from scratch \u2013 Rather than buying processed foods, consider making some of your favorite foods from scratch. Not only will it save you money, but it will give you something to do too.<\/li><\/ul>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>Cutting Miscellaneous Expenses<\/strong><br><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Other areas you can cut your expenses include:<br><\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ul><li>Avoid using credit cards \u2013 The last thing you need right now is interest charges on your expenses. Try avoiding using credit cards at all costs.<\/li><\/ul>\n\n\n\n<ul><li>Avoid late payments \u2013 If you can\u2019t make a payment on time, contact your creditor. Right now, many companies are letting late payments go if let them know you\u2019ve been affected by COVID-19, take advantage of this help.<\/li><\/ul>\n\n\n\n<ul><li>Ask for mortgage assistance \u2013 If you can\u2019t get your mortgage paid, consider mortgage assistance. Many lenders are deferring payments or offering other options that help you avoid excessive late fees and penalties while keeping your home safe.<\/li><\/ul>\n\n\n\n<p>Now is the time to keep as much money as you can. The financial lives of so many families are uncertain. It\u2019s time to simplify your life, cut out all unnecessary expenses, and sacrifice for the time being. This won\u2019t last forever and before we know it, we\u2019ll be back at work and making money, but until then, it\u2019s time to be financially savvy.&nbsp;<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><br><\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Money may have become tighter for more and more families.
